Transaction 264a0d2bf3a4c53a340508b73a971afc02b1f4e91d6e246b1a01abae807d6f1f
1 Input
1 Output
-
264a0d2bf3a4c53a340508b73a971afc02b1f4e91d6e246b1a01abae807d6f1f:0
- value
- 136845943
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8f37f941498fa6a1c99f55e524cb5ff38adcb136 OP_EQUAL
- address
- 3EkHc6MJFEDHUHgg7SfPWKHHTVVEXFGv6M